Output 31a26a002ef6090b530f7abc8f8023378ce2a8fe75a9868a8e530adfe0c3708d:4

value
93724
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b3fe2b7185bca82e3739714f6567daff5432fb9 OP_EQUAL
address
3P8uFURbtttKeaf1mfFtmn9fDe1NKrqYHB
transaction
31a26a002ef6090b530f7abc8f8023378ce2a8fe75a9868a8e530adfe0c3708d
confirmations
107487
spent
true